Thoughtful AI Integration: Human-Machine Collaboration
A workshop on ways of using AI without outsourcing thinking
Description
AI is entering workflows faster than teams can metabolize it. This workshop focuses on practical, grounded uses of AI for communication, learning, and knowledge work, while maintaining judgment, authorship, and relational intelligence.
Outline
Part 1: What AI is good at, and what it isn’t
Strengths, limitations, risks. How can AI be used in your work?Part 2: AI as collaborator
Drafting, summarizing, structuring, writing, editing, workflowsPart 3: Critical use
Evaluating outputs, avoiding false authority and overwhelmPart 4: Workflow integration
Embedding AI into daily practices
Outputs
A set of tested prompts and workflows
AI-assisted draft or artifact
Clear guidelines for responsible use
